

Diversity farming can include a wide variety of fruit species. There is no specific number of fruit species that is considered diversity farming, as it can vary depending on the farm and the specific goals of the farmer. Some diversity farms may focus on a dozen or more fruit species, while others may have hundreds of different types of fruits. The key factor in diversity farming is the intentional cultivation of multiple species to maintain biodiversity and resilience in the agricultural ecosystem.
